Publications

Maynard, R.C.I., S.O. Ogundipe, R.S. Ferrarezi, J.H. Suh, and L. Lombardini. 2024. Apigenin accumulation in Matricaria chamomilla and Petroselinum crispum produced in a vertical hydroponic system. HortScience 60:17-22. doi: 10.21273/HORTSCI18240-24

Maynard, R.C.I. and J. Ruter. 2024. Co60 gamma irradiation reduces rooting ability in M1V1 Salvia uliginosa while inducing leaf variegation. International Journal of Radiation Biology 100:663-668. doi: 10.1080/09553002.2024.2304852.  

Maynard, R.C.I., S.V. Pennisi, and L. Lombardini. 2023. Identifying faculty opinions about implementing an online, non-thesis master’s degree. Frontiers in Education 8:1252353. doi: 10.3389/feduc.2023.1252353.  

Maynard, R.C.I. and J. Ruter. 2023. Mutation breeding of Salvia coccinea with ethyl methanesulfonate (EMS). HortScience 58:568-572. doi: 10.21273/HORTSCI17092-23.  

Maynard, R.C.I. and J. Ruter. 2022. Improved floral characteristics of Salvia coccinea through intraspecific hybridization. HortScience 57:1048-1054.doi: 10.21273/HORTSCI16629-22.   

Maynard, R.C.I. and J. Ruter. 2022. DNA content estimation in the genus Salvia. JASHS 147:123-134. doi: 10.21273/JASHS05175-21.  

Lewis, M., M. Chappell, P.A. Thomas, R.C. Maynard, and O. Greyvenstein. 2021. Development and verification of an interspecific hybridization protocol for Asclepias. HortScience 56:831-837. doi: 10.21273/HORTSCI15770-21.  

 Lewis, M., M. Chappell, D. Zhang, and R. Maynard. 2019. Development of an embryo rescue protocol for butterfly weed. HortTechnology 30:31-37. doi: 10.21273/HORTTECH04440-19.
